After looking at the analysis I'm going to go with "no". From the cheater checklist:

  • New account- No. In fact this is one of the oldest active accounts on the site
  • Extremely high accuracy- No. Opponent had 44.6
  • Extremely high win rate- No, just over 50%
  • Consistent move time- No. They're moving quickly but some moves do take thinking time.
  • Nonsensical but good moves- No. This one I needed the analysis for- turns out the king shuffling was just bad

Gonna chalk this one up to saltiness.

Cheaters rarely play ridiculously fast. They usually play at a consistent speed of 5-10 seconds/move because they're entering moves into the engine and copying them.
